TICKET-2087: Connection failures when the Crumwell storefront evaluates the 2 p.m. order cutoff. The cutoff check queries the bakery schedule table directly, and the pool exhausts under lunch traffic, so late orders slip through. Short-term fix: raise the pool size and add a retry. To reproduce locally, point your client at the following.

database URL for kahif-fahaf: redis://eliax_svc:yN@db-bcc9.ordinhq.internal:5432/aldok

As a plugin author, confirm your integration handles the new structured payload: status, environment, and rollout percentage are now separate fields rather than a single message string. Bots parsing the old free-text format will silently show stale statuses, so update matchers and test against the sandbox channel on Corvane staging. Announcements for canceled rollouts now fire a distinct event — subscribe to it explicitly. Record the build you validated against using the token that appears below.

session token of taguf-fafop = htk14_d9cbf74e1cdbce

## Authentication

The Larkspur partner SFTP drop authenticates via the internal Gatewright relay, not direct key exchange. If the nightly pull from Cobaltine Logistics fails with an auth error, restart the relay worker before escalating. The relay itself authenticates to the drop-sync service with an API key, rotated quarterly by the platform team. Use the key below for manual relay calls.

app token of hawif-tahaf = zpat11_gv0qkZoHQzB

# Dependency Pinning Policy — Harrowgate Build Provenance

All production artifacts in the Harrowgate pipeline must pin dependencies to exact versions with checksums recorded in the lockfile. Floating ranges are rejected at merge time by the provenance gate. Weekly upgrade batches go through the Stencil review queue, where diffs against upstream changelogs are attached. Exceptions require sign-off from the build stewards and expire after 30 days. Every pinned manifest is stamped with the provenance token shown directly below this line.

pipeline stamp: htk4_66df